Ingredients

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 2 tablespoons melted butter
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up maple syrup
  • 1/2 cup cooked and crumbled breakfast sausage
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ese

Prep Time, Cook Time, Total Time, Yield

Prep Time: 15 minutes

Cook Time: 20 minutes

Total Time: 35 minutes

Yield: 24 mini muffins

Directions and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and lightly grease a mini muffin tin to ensure easy removal.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, sugar, and salt until well combined.
  3. In a separate bowl, mix the milk, egg, melted butter, and vanilla extract until smooth and creamy.
  4. Carefully p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ients, stirring gently until just combined. Be cautious not to overmix; a few lumps are perfectly fine!
  5. Gently fold in the rich maple syrup, crumbled sausage, and shredded cheddar cheese until evenly distributed.
  6. Using a spoon, fill each muffin cup about three-quarters full with the batter. They’ll puff up beautifully as they bake!
  7. Bake in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es, or until the tops are gol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Once baked, remove from the oven and let the McGriddle Bites cool slightly before transferring them to a wire rack.
  9. Serve them warm, and don’t hesitate to drizzle a bit more maple syrup on top for an extra touch of sweetness!

Notes or Tips

  • Feel free to customize your McGriddle Bites by adding ingredients like diced bell peppers or cooked bacon for an extra kick.
  • These bites are best enjoyed fresh but can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. Reheat in the microwave for a quick breakfast!
  • If you’re making these for a crowd, double the recipe easily for even more delicious bites.

Cooking Techniques

Mixing your wet and dry ingredients separately is key to achieving a fluffy texture. Folding in the sausage and cheese gently helps maintain that lightness. Make sure to not overbake; keeping an eye on them during the last few minutes will ensure they remain moist and tender.

FAQ

  • Can I make these vegetarian? Absolutely! Simply omit the sausage and consider adding mixed vegetables or sautéed mushrooms for added flavor.
  • What can I serve with McGriddle Bites? These pair wonderfully with fresh fruit, yogurt, or a hot cup of coffee — perfect for a complete breakfast spread!
  • Is there an alternative to maple syrup? Honey or agave syrup can be used for a different kind of sweetness if you prefer!
